The $400 Billion Global Waste Management Challenge
The recycling industry processes 2.1 billion tons of municipal solid waste annually (World Bank 2023), where blade performance impacts:
- Material recovery rates (Up to 35% losses from inefficient cutting)
- Operational costs (40% downtime from blade-related maintenance)
- Environmental compliance (EU Waste Framework Directive 2008/98/EC standards)
Critical Operational Challenges:
❌ Jamming in mixed-material streams (e.g., plastic-film + wire composites)
❌ Rapid corrosion from organic acids in food-contaminated waste
❌ Spark risks during metal-inclusive waste processing
